Hydroxyzine HCl Basics
  • Hydroxyzine HCl is available by prescription only.
  • Hydroxyzine HCl is an antihistamine that blocks the effects of histamines in the body.
  • Hydroxyzine HCl can also be used to depress the activity of the central nervous system.
  • Hydroxyzine HCl will inhibit the action of histamines by reducing or preventing...
  • swelling
  • itchiness
  • hives
  • rashes
  • anxiety disorders
  • tension in stressful situations
  • Hydroxyzine HCl binds to H1 receptors, a type of histamine binding receptor, that affect small blood vessels and smooth muscles.
  • When histamines bind to H1 receptors, it causes blood vessels to dilate, and fluid begins to leak out, causing swelling and itchiness.
  • Hydroxyzine HCl is prevents the histamines from binding to the H1 receptors, providing relief for your pet.
  • Hydroxyzine HCl is available in several different tablet strengths:
  • 10 mg
  • 25 mg
  • 50 mg

Hydroxyzine HCl Warnings
  • Keep out of the reach of children and pets.
  • Do not use if your animal has a known allergy or sensitivity to hydroxyzine HCl.
  • Do not use in pregnant or lactating animals.
  • Hydroxyzine may cause drowsiness.
  • Administer with caution if your pet also suffers from...
  • glaucoma
  • lung disease
  • heart disease
  • liver disease
  • kidney disease
  • high blood pressure
  • prostate enlargement
  • Before starting hydroxyzine treatment, notify your veterinarian if your pet is on any other medications, especially...
  • chlorpheniramine
  • celmastine
  • meperidine
  • phenobarbital
  • acepromazine
  • amitriptyline
  • fluoxetine
  • all other prescription and non-prescription medications


Hydroxyzine HCl Directions
  • Give as directed by your veterinarian.
  • Follow the instructions printed on the prescription label.
  • Store at room temperature.
  • Be sure to complete the prescription to ensure a full recovery, even if your pet seems to be improving, unless instructed otherwise by your veterinarian.
  • Allow your pet access to plenty of water to drink.

Dosage FAQs
  • In the case of a missed dose of hydroxyzine HCl, give it as soon as you remember or wait until it is time to give the next dose. DO NOT GIVE A DOUBLE DOSE OF HYDROXYZINE HCl.
  • In the case of an overdose of hydroxyzine, seek immediate attention from your veterinarian. The following symptoms could be signs of an overdose...
  • extreme drowsiness
  • nausea
  • seizures

If you notice any behavioral or physiological changes in your pet while giving hydroxyzine HCl, contact your veterinarian immediately.
Allergic Reactions and Serious Side Effects
  • Allergic reactions and serious side effects are rare, but in the case of an allergic reaction or a serious side effect, seek immediate veterinary attention.
  • Some common signs of allergic reactions and serious side effects are...
  • hives
  • breathing difficulty
  • facial swelling
